Hey Marisol — handing off the Pixelwright thumbnail queue before I head out. The gist: uploads land in the intake bucket, workers pull jobs, and resized variants get written back within ~30s. We had a backlog scare last Tuesday when someone bulk-imported 40k images; bumping worker concurrency cleared it. Dead-letter handling is still manual, sorry. Watch the queue-depth dashboard during the release window. Current worker settings for the staging cluster are as follows.

config for kaduf-kajef:
[beldor]
team = istax
access_code = ac_64d536
owner = sorius.gorys
host = beldor.halixworks.local
port = 4000
peer = alddor.tolvaqsys.example
salt = ce8e1b40
pin = 5396

## Deployment — Stormwire Fan-Out

Stormwire receives severe-weather bulletins from the Calveth ingest tier and fans them out to regional subscriber queues. Deploy it as three replicas behind the internal balancer; each replica must hold the fan-out topology in memory, so restarts should be rolling with a 60-second drain. From a security standpoint, note that the subscriber list is fetched over mTLS and cached for five minutes, never persisted to disk. Reviewers should verify the deployed instances match the configuration shown below.

settings of fahag-haduf:
[ulaox]
port = 8443
region = south-2
host = ulaox.lumiccorp.internal
timeout_ms = 500
retries = 8

**Building Access Wiki — Locker Assignment, Changing Rooms**

Reception assigns lockers at Dunmore Hall on a first-come basis. Record the locker number against the visitor's name in the day log. Lockers clear nightly; belongings left after 20:00 go to lost property. Row C is reserved for cycle commuters. The changing room door stays locked; give visitors the pass code below.

staff pass of fajof-fawif = bdg-ES-2